Secondary Real Estate in Temara: Affordable Seaside Living near Rabat
Why Temara Stands Out in Morocco’s Resale Property Market
Temara, a coastal city just 15 kilometers south of Morocco’s capital Rabat, is quietly becoming a favorite for buyers seeking affordable second-hand homes near the sea. With its relaxed atmosphere, proximity to urban centers, and steadily growing infrastructure, Temara offers a compelling blend of lifestyle and investment potential. Its secondary real estate market is particularly attractive to families, retirees, and middle-class Moroccans looking for beachside living without the price tags of Casablanca or Rabat. For international buyers, Temara represents an opportunity to secure coastal property in a peaceful, well-connected, and increasingly popular area.
Types of Resale Properties Available in Temara
The secondary housing market in Temara includes a diverse range of options across price points:
- Apartments: 1- to 3-bedroom flats in low-rise buildings, often located in residential zones like Wifaq, Massira, and Val d’Or.
- Villas and houses: Standalone or semi-detached homes near the beach or in gated communities, including properties with gardens and terraces.
- Traditional townhouses: Older Moroccan-style homes with internal courtyards and rooftop views, especially in central districts.
- Duplexes and family homes: Suitable for larger households, often with two levels and private parking.
Most resale properties in Temara are owned by locals or returning Moroccan emigrants, with some offered fully furnished. Renovated apartments and homes near the Corniche are especially desirable due to their access to both the beach and key city amenities.
Price Range and Market Trends (2025)
Compared to Rabat or Casablanca, Temara offers significantly more value for money. Typical resale prices are:
- 1-bedroom apartment (60–70 m²): 400,000–600,000 MAD (€37,000–€55,000)
- 2-bedroom apartment (80–100 m²): 600,000–900,000 MAD (€55,000–€83,000)
- Small villa (150–200 m²): 1.2M–2M MAD (€110,000–€185,000)
- Premium beachside villa: 2.5M MAD+ (€230,000+), depending on location and renovation level
Prices in Temara have remained stable with moderate growth. Demand from Rabat-based professionals and growing local infrastructure (schools, shopping centers, transport links) supports long-term appreciation. Second-hand homes, especially renovated ones near coastal areas, remain the most liquid and sought-after segment.
Who Buys Secondary Real Estate in Temara?
The market is composed of both local and international buyers:
- Moroccan families: Looking for primary or second homes near the sea with quick access to Rabat.
- Retirees: Both locals and Moroccans living abroad who want a quieter, more affordable location with mild weather and healthcare access.
- Investors: Acquiring older apartments to renovate and rent — long-term or short-term, especially during the summer months.
- Expat professionals: Working in Rabat and choosing to live in Temara for lower costs and beachside proximity.
Foreign buyers from France, Belgium, and the Gulf countries also show interest, often through family connections or dual citizenship arrangements.
Best Neighborhoods for Resale Purchases
Wifaq
A well-developed and organized neighborhood with a mix of new and old buildings. Good for families due to nearby schools and parks. Many resale apartments are in well-maintained residences.
Massira
Popular among locals, offering affordable older apartments and houses. Its wide avenues and local commerce make it a lively but convenient area for buyers looking to renovate and add value.
Val d’Or
One of Temara’s most upscale and coastal neighborhoods. Villas and duplex homes dominate here, with strong potential for rental income. Many older properties have already been renovated or expanded.
Sable d’Or and Corniche
Beachfront zones with direct access to the Atlantic. Though prices are higher, resale homes in this area attract tourists and expats. Ideal for rental or second-home use, especially in summer months.
Renovation Potential and Property Conditions
Temara’s resale market includes many properties built in the 1980s–2000s. Common renovation needs include:
- Electrical and plumbing updates
- Kitchen and bathroom modernizations
- Interior layout reconfiguration to open-plan living
- Terrace and façade enhancements
Local contractors are affordable, and many properties offer good “bones” — spacious layouts, solid concrete structures, and expansion potential. Renovation permits are typically straightforward, especially for interiors, but it’s essential to confirm property titles and registration before buying.
Legal and Tax Considerations
Foreigners can purchase resale properties in Morocco without restriction. Key points to consider:
- Title deed (titre foncier): Ensure clean ownership history and registration
- Notary involvement: Mandatory for legal transfer of ownership
- Registration fees: Around 5–6% of the purchase price
- Capital gains tax (CGT): Applies on resale but exemptions exist for long-term personal use
Buyers should engage a local real estate lawyer and/or licensed agency to handle due diligence. All contracts should be notarized, and tax ID registration is required for foreign buyers.
Rental Potential for Resale Properties
Renovated second-hand homes in Temara offer steady rental demand, particularly for:
- Year-round tenants: Civil servants, teachers, and professionals commuting to Rabat
- Summer renters: Moroccans from interior cities seeking beach holidays
- Expats and retirees: Seeking mid-term furnished rentals close to the ocean
Yields range from 4% to 7%, depending on property type, condition, and location. Beachfront apartments and updated villas achieve the highest occupancy rates during peak seasons.
Why Choose Temara over Casablanca or Rabat?
- Lower entry prices: More space for your budget compared to major cities
- Quality of life: Less traffic, cleaner air, and seaside recreation
- Proximity to Rabat: 15–20 minutes by car or train, ideal for commuters
- Growth potential: City is undergoing infrastructure upgrades and coastal redevelopment
For buyers priced out of Rabat or seeking a quieter alternative to Casablanca, Temara offers the ideal middle ground — with lifestyle and value in balance.
